More than likely you are STILL dehydrated!. Drink water until your urine is nearly colorless, then you will know for a fact that you are fully hydrated!. That is truly the best measure of hydration!.

Did you play soccer all day, drinking water the whole time, yet still did not need to pee!? That's a sign that you are dehydrated!.

Calcium (I know, everyone thinks Potassium, but trust me here) is also key to treating leg cramps!. Avoid soda too, while you are having this problem!.

If I were in your soccer shoes, I'd drink a whole lot of water and maybe an electrolyte replacement drink (ie: gatoraid) and take a calcium supplement!.

SWEAT RATE EQUATION

Weigh yourself before and after a match!.

See how much you have lost in ounces, after the match!.

Add how much water in ounces you consumed during the match!.

The final number you get (in ounces) is what you must replace by drinking!.Www@Answer-Health@Com
